Ticket: Config drift — GiftNote receipt mailer

For the weekly sync: the donation-receipt mailer (GiftNote) in prod has drifted from what's in the repo. Someone hand-edited retry counts and the send window during the year-end rush and never backported the change. Result: staging sends receipts immediately while prod batches them hourly, which confused QA last week. Proposal: adopt the prod values as canonical, commit them, and re-enable the drift alarm. For reference, the current live values on prod are listed below.

config for baduf-yajep:
[druax]
host = druax.qorvelsys.corp
user = druax_svc
database = druax_prod

Handover Note — Director transition, Orvane Software. Priya is passing the legacy pricing programme to Marten. Key points: the 12% uplift applies only to customers on pre-2019 Corvid contracts; grandfathered rates expire at renewal, not mid-term. Sales leads should use the approved talk track and escalate any churn risk above tier two. Discounts beyond 5% require director sign-off. The confidential note below covers our fallback positions.

internal memo for tagef-hadup: Gross margin on Ulaath came in at 15 percent against a plan of 5 percent. Only 7 of the 120 pilot accounts renewed Ulaath, so a churn review is set for October 15.

## Payroll Export — Format Change

As of cycle 2418, Ledgerbarn exports payroll as fixed-width records instead of CSV. Run `ledgerbarn export --fw` and verify record length is 212 before upload. Old CSV jobs will fail silently, so disable them in the scheduler first. The exporter reads its settings from `.env`; the upload step requires the Drossfield gateway credential, which you add on the next line.

secret setting of kagup-haweg: RELAY_SECRET20=79282600b75847005433

# Night-Shift Access — Support Team

Welcome to Briarfield! If you're on the overnight rota, here's the deal: the main doors at Lanternworks lock at 21:30, so you'll come in via the side entrance on the courtyard. Badge in twice (yes, really — it's a quirk of the old reader). Kitchenette and quiet room stay open all night. To get through the inner support-floor door, use the code below.

door code, bafog-kawip: bdg-HQ-8